9. Communication in EtherNet/IP
・
When an EtherNet/IP connection is established between the AD-8552EIP and the PLC, data is periodically
communicated by cyclic data. Cyclic data consists of "9-2 Output data" and "9-3 Input data".
・
Weighing values can be read and zero reset (rezero) is possible.
・
If you are using the following models, you can calibrate (Sensitivity adjustment) via EtherNet/IP.
When calibrating with a weighing device other than the following models, operate with the keys of the weighing device
while looking at the display of the measuring instrument.

Normally, when using the AD-4212C/AD-4212D, power can be supplied from the RS-232C terminal, so connecting
to the power terminal of the AD-4212C/AD-4212D is not required.
・
When connecting to the AD-4212D, connect to the AD-8552EIP using the AD-4212D display connector.
